Book Review
Meet Anna – the new kid in school. She doesn’t talk much and the kids learn that she is quite different. I think we all know how kids sometimes deal with “different”. They laugh. Everyday at recess, Anna continues being herself, and continues being unique. She pulls out her colored yoga mat, stirs her imagination and travels through hot rainy jungles, dry sandy deserts, and swims through snake infested lagoons. She allows her imagination to be her guide, all while practicing her yoga poses- which she learned from her mother. Boy, does she love yoga – and she proudly shares her love with her school!
Day after day she does this, and day after day, the kids in her school become more interested.
Anna and her rainbow-colored yoga mats is for young and old alike! Your kids will love traveling with Anna through a safari desert, the pyramids of the desert, through the waters of the world’s oceans – and more! It’s a beautifully told story with beautiful watercolor-like illustrations. Anna and her rainbow-colored yoga mats teach a story of acceptance, friendship, and being happy with yourself – being yourself – in your own space.
Even if it’s on a colored yoga mat.

About Author Giselle Shardlow
Hello, my name is Giselle Shardlow. I hold a Masters of International Education with eight years of experience teaching grades K-5 in Guatemala, Australia, Canada and United States.
I am also a certified yoga instructor and have led yoga classes here and there to young children since 2005, the year I started writing these stories. When I was asked to teach my first kids yoga class, I dove into research and was surprised at how few resources there were for a kids yoga instructor. So, I wrote my own.
I have always been passionate about working with children and throughout my world travels, I recognized a great need to address child illiteracy, obesity and stress.
My goal is to write stories that make reading fun – combined with movement, the stories thoroughly engage children as they laugh, express themselves, and stretch their imagination.
I hope that my books and other creative resources for kids are easy ways to introduce children everywhere to how fun reading and good health can be!
My Mission for Kids Yoga Stories is to bring education, health and happiness to young children everywhere.
